Conditions

  • 1Development carried out in entirety in accordance with lodged plans/particulars.Compliance
  • 2All environmental, construction and ecological mitigation measures in the EIAR implemented per construction/operational phase timelines.Environment Ecology
  • 3Terms/conditions of previous permissions (F15A/0606, F16A/0598, F18A/0139, FW19A/0101) complied with in full where applicable.Compliance
  • 4Buildings/structures restricted to logistics/warehousing use only.Occupancy
  • 5Improved external finishes to 3m boundary wall surrounding Plot 4 (western section facing entrance) and finishes to all proposed structures submitted for written agreement prior to commencement.Design Materials
  • 6No surface water/rainwater to discharge into foul water system. Surface water drainage must comply with 'Greater Dublin Regional Code of Practice for Drainage Works, Version 6.0, FCC, April 2006.'Wastewater Drainage
  • 7Applicant must sign connection agreement with Irish Water prior to commencement if connecting to public water/wastewater network, adhering to agreement standards.Water Services
  • 8Landscape Plan Dwg 18235-2-120 implemented in full. Planting in first season post-completion; replacement of dead/damaged trees/hedging within 2 years. Project Landscape Architect retained to supervise and sign off Certificate of Effective Completion.Landscaping Boundary
  • 9Tree protection measures per Dwg No.18235-T-123 implemented. Arboricultural meeting, BS3998 compliant felling/pruning, protective fencing, method statement adherence, post-construction arborist report. Tree bond of €30,000 lodged prior to commencement (held 3 years post-construction).Environment Ecology
  • 10M2 Northbound slip road and R135 junction upgrade completed prior to commencement. Special contribution of €58,246.65 payable on commencement for junction upgrade/signalisation. Updated Mobility Management Plan agreed within 6 months of first occupation, reviewed after 1 year.Traffic Access
  • 11Construction entrance off R122 used only during construction and reinstated upon completion. Traffic management details for construction access agreed with Operations Department prior to construction. Cycle track widths revised to comply with current NTA Cycle Manual.Traffic Access
  • 12Detailed Construction & Demolition Waste Management Plan agreed prior to commencement, including hazardous soil/PCB management and disposal records. Fuel/chemical storage tanks surrounded by bunds retaining 110% of largest tank volume. Wheelwash facilities and vehicle re-fuelling areas detailed and integrated into waste plan. Surface Water Management Plan agreed prior to construction.Construction Management
